What we do

We diagnose and help manage the symptoms of Multiple Sclerosis (MS). We also provide information, support and advice about the condition through our specialist nurses.

MS is a lifelong neurological condition that affects the brain and spinal cord. It causes many different symptoms, including problems with movement and vision. It's most commonly diagnosed in people in their 20s, 30s and 40s although it can develop at any age.

How to use this service

Please see a GP if you think you have symptoms of MS. If the GP thinks you could have MS you should see a neurologist, a specialist in conditions of the nervous system, for an assessment.

You can be referred to our service by any healthcare professional by letter or email if you already have a diagnosis of MS.
